



International School Dhaka (ISD) has appointed Dr Mike Miller as its new Director, bringing on board an experienced international educator with more than two decades of leadership in global education.
Dr Miller has extensive experience in academic leadership, school governance, strategic planning and international accreditation, having worked across seven countries in a range of education systems.
He is also a respected figure within the International Baccalaureate (IB) community, serving as an IB Evaluation Leader, Programme Evaluator, Workshop Leader and consultant supporting schools worldwide.
Expressing his enthusiasm for the role, Dr Miller said he was honoured to join ISD and looked forward to working closely with the school’s faculty, students and families.
“This is a school with a strong reputation for quality international education. Together, we’ll build on what ISD has already achieved and continue helping our students grow into thoughtful global citizens,” he said.
The school said the appointment comes at an important stage in its development and reflects its commitment to strengthening academic excellence and strategic leadership.
ISD also reaffirmed its commitment to delivering high-quality International Baccalaureate (IB) education to prepare students for success in an increasingly interconnected world.
